What is SCCR and why is it important for industrial safety? In the current National Electrical Code, the National Fire Protection Agency made changes to the ratings of industrial machines and control panels.  Short Circuit Current Rating, or SCCR, is now a required metric for the nameplates of tools and panels carrying line current. What Are The SEMI S2/S8 Guidelines And What Do They Evaluate? SEMI S2/S8 Guidelines were created by the leaders of the SEMI industry to ensure every piece of equipment is compliant to regulatory requirements and is checked against a high standard of safety.
